Here is an equilateral triangle. The length of each side is units. A height is drawn. In an equilateral triangle, a line drawn f

rom one corner to the center of the opposite side represents the height. 1. Find the exact height. 2. Find the area of the equilateral triangle. 3. (Challenge) Using for the length of each side in an equilateral triangle, express its area in terms of .

1. Height of the equilateral triangle is: √3 units

2. Area of the equilateral triangle = √3 units²

3. Area = √3/4 x², when each side is x.

<h3>What is an Equilateral Triangle?</h3>

A triangle that has all its three sides equal in length, is referred to as an equilateral triangle.

1. Given the each side measures 2 units, and h is the height, applying the Pythagorean theorem, we would have:

h = √(2² - 1²)

h = √(4 - 1)

h = √3

2. Area of the equilateral triangle = 1/2bh = 1/2(2)(√3)

Area of the equilateral triangle = √3 units²

3. If x is the side length of the equilateral triangle, we would have:

height (h) = √[x² - (x/2)²] = √[x² - x²/4] = √(3x²/4) = √3/2x

Area = 1/2bh = 1/2(x)(√3/2x) = √3/4 x²
